JavaScript
A programming language that conforms to the ECMAScript specification
Explore Questions
There are no popular questions to show right now
-
0 votes1 answer
-
0 votes0 answers
-
0 votes0 answers
-
0 votes1 answer
-
0 votes0 answers
4,723 questions in this forum
-
Помогите скоро новий год
Помогите исправить код для снежинок. Нужно изменить направление движения что бы они не падали, а поднимались вверх Вот код </script> <script language="JavaScript1.2"> grphcs=new Array(2) Image0=new Image(); Image0.src=grphcs[0]="http://fantasyflash.ru/script/web/image/sneg1.gif"; Image1=new Image(); Image1.src=grphcs[1]="http://fantasyflash.ru/script/web/image/sneg1.gif"; Amount=25; Ypos=new Array(); Xpos=new Array(); Speed=new Array(); Step=new Array(); Cstep=new Array(); ns=(document.layers)?1:0; ns6=(document.getElementById&&!document.all)?1:0; if (ns){ for (i = 0; i < Amount; i++){…
0 votes1 answer -
Display:none
Здравствуйте! Есть такой код: скрипт: <script type="text/javascript"> <!-- function show(id) { var d = document.getElementById(id); for (var i = 1; i<=10; i++) { if (document.getElementById('smenu'+i)) {document.getElementById('smenu'+i).style.display='none';} } if (d) {d.style.display='block';} } function hide(id) { var d = document.getElementById(id); for (var i = 1; i<=10; i++) { if (document.getElementById('smenu'+i)) {document.getElementById('smenu'+i).style.display='block';} } if (d) {d.style.display='none';} } //--> </script> приминение скрипта к этой части: <div id="menu"> <ul class="top_menu_item" > <li …
0 votes3 answers -
Вдруг откуда не возьмись появилось...(UNDEFINED)
есть код var out; var parentDiv = document.getElementById(div_id).getElementsByTagName('IMG'); for(var i=0; i<parentDiv.length; i++) { if(parentDiv[i].getAttribute('id')) {out += parentDiv[i].getAttribute('id')+"/"; } alert(out); есть таблица с папой parentDiv в ней дети, есть с id есть без id. всего 59 img из них 51 с id на выходе. undefinedPrt_2_00_49_Img/Prt_2_00_50_Img/Prt_2_00_01_Img/Prt_2_00_03_Img/Prt_2_00_05_Img/Prt_2_00_07_Img/Prt_2_00_09_Img/Prt_2_00_11_Img/Prt_2_00_13_Img/Prt_2_00_15_Img/Prt_2_00_17_Img/Prt_2_00_19_Img/Prt_2_00_21_Img/Prt_2_00_23_Img/Prt_2_00_25_Img/Prt_2_00_27_Img/Prt_2_00_29_Img/Prt_2_00_31_Img/Prt_2_00_33_Img/Prt_2_00_35_Img/Pr…
0 votes2 answers -
FF Object.prototype & IE
Здравствуйте, есть вопрос: Делаю в фаерфоксе: var E = document.getElementById; Object.prototype.byTag = function( tag ){ return this.getElementsByTagName(tag); }; alert(E('test').byTag('a')); В FF все ок. А вот под IE беда... Он не может такого сделать. Какие отличия реализации prototype для DOM-объектов в FF и IE в частности ? Какие ошибки реализации данного варианта?
0 votes4 answers -
Как вычислить разницу между 2я слоями?
Здравствуйте! У меня такая проблема: есть header и footer. между ними есть слой, высоту которую нужно узнать. Как это сделать? p.s. не надо возражать что можно сделать с процентами. Мне нужно знать точное значение иначе не работает overflow.
0 votes1 answer -
Перехват события Back
Друзья, есть ли возможность перехватывать нажатие кнопки браузера back?
0 votes14 answers -
В Мозилле не работает JavaScript
В Мозилле не работает JavaScript-сценарий, во всех остальных - без проблем. Кто сталкивался, с чем связано, можно ли побороть? Вот адрес http://www.atss.org/test_projects/newpointwebsite/index.html. Спасибо за помощь.
0 votes2 answers -
Не меньшаеться таблица
Доброго времени суток. Собственно проблемный участок кода: <table> <tr><td></td><td></td><td></td></tr> <tr><td></td><td> <div>...содержиое...</div> </td><td></td></tr> <tr><td></td><td></td><td></td></tr> </table> И соответственно ксс: .MainStyleLogicElementBorderWTB { width: 100%; } .DivLogicElementWTB { height: 500px; width: 100%; overflow: auto; margin-bottom: 0px; position: relative; z-index: 1; } .ContainerTable { margin-left: auto; margin-right: auto; } .TopLeftLogicElementBorder…
0 votes2 answers -
Автоматическая смена содержимого iframe
Есть такой скриптик.... допустим... <html> <head> <meta http-equiv="Content-Type" content="text/html; charset=windows-1251"> <title>Тег IFRAME, параметр width</title> </head> <body> <script> function sc() { document.getElementById("frame").src="http://www.forum.htmlbook.ru"; setTimeout(sc, 5000); } setTimeout(sc, 5000); </script> <iframe src="tip.html" width="300" height="300" id='frame'></iframe> </body> </html> дальше нужно прикрутить список рызных урл, чтобы они менялись во фрейме.... Как ето сделать?
0 votes12 answers -
Динамическое изменение размеров
Такая проблема: есть сайт в котором фиксированная ширина и высота таблиц и ячеек в таблицах. Можно ли сделать, чтобы всё пропорционально увеличиволось, в зависимости от разрешения монитора, т.е. подгонять высоту под разрешение монитора. Фоны ячеек должны растягиватся (в общем они дают единый фон). В одной из ячейки содержимое прокручивается скролом. Желательно, чтобы содержимое этой ячейки не увеличивалось. Сайт: vkkdon.ru
0 votes1 answer -
Ajax. Получить ответ от сервера в виде xml через responseText
Здравствуйте. Использую библиотеку JsHttpRequest. В ней не поддерживается responseXML, вместо него есть responseText. Соответственно получаю от сервера responseText в виде: <ratings> <show> <title>Alias</title> <rating>6.5</rating> </show> <show> <title>Lost</title> <rating>14.2</rating> </show> <show> <title>Six Degrees</title> <rating>9.1</rating> </show> </ratings> Но как дальше мне работать с этим responseText как с DOM объектом?
0 votes11 answers -
Не отсылаются данные FORM
Доброго времени суток! Не отсылаются данные формы. С чем это может быть связано? <form name='form2' ID='form2' OnSubmit= "return false" method="GET" action="reg/reg.php"> <table border="0" background = "imag\registrat.gif" style="border-collapse: collapse" width="100%" id="table1" height="400" cellspacing="0" cellpadding="0" bordercolor=""> <tr> <td class="tdreg" width="20%" valign="top" align="left">Имя<span lang='en-us'> <font color='#FF0000'>*</font></span></td> <td class="tdregform" id='tdT11' name='tdT11' width="40%" valign="top" align="left"><input type='text' id='T11' name='T11' size='20'…
0 votes6 answers -
Phatfusion: MultiBox
http://www.phatfusion.net/multibox/ классная штука. Скачали. Разархивировали. Запускаем (..\MultiBox\multibox\index.htm) Упс, не работает. Смотрим исходный код, видим: <script type="text/javascript" src="../utils/overlay.js"></script> понимаем, что файл этот лежит в этой же папке, меняем на: <script type="text/javascript" src="overlay.js"></script> обновляем стр. Опа, работает!! Чудесно!!!! Опа, а как же ш разбить проигрываемые файлы на группы, к примеру, хотим отделить картинки от других файлов: Чтобы при нажатии на картинку мы видели на экране "1 of 3" и стрелки "назад, вперед" чтобы ходили только по картинкам, а при нажатии, на другие файлы, …
0 votes0 answers -
Google map. Нарисовать на карте иконку.
В общем на карте должен быть маркер, который в зависимости от поступивших данных поворачиваться. Сказали что можно отрисовать с помощью SVG. Но как это всё дело привязать к карте? Никто не сталкивался с таким вопросом?
0 votes0 answers -
Как убрать выпадающий список у select
Нужен select, у которого при нажатии на кнопку вниз ничего бы не происходило. Кто-нибудь знает, как это делать?
0 votes13 answers -
Масштаб страницы
А можно ли увеличивать, уменьшать масштаб страницы в зависимости от разрешения монитора?
0 votes9 answers -
Доступность полей
На форме есть checkbox. Если юзер делает его checked, то на этой же форме поле становится able, если юзер делает его unchecked, то поле становится disable. Вообще, все равно, является ли поле textarea, input type="text" или чем-то другим.
0 votes5 answers -
Как отличить Mozilla от Safari?
navigator.appName= Netscape. Для обоих броузеров. А мне нужно их различать. Может, кто подскажет, как быть?
0 votes22 answers -
Доступность полей
Ребят, подскажите, как сделать так, чтобы доступность полей менялась при изменении параметра checked у checkbox, расположенном на этой же странице? Т.е -- поставил галочку поле сразу стало able. Убрал галочку -- поле disable.
0 votes9 answers -
Размер фона
А можно ли менять размер фона, т.е. мне фон надо подгонять под размер td
0 votes6 answers -
visibly/hidden
При переводе свойства CSS элемента из visibly в hidden все работает, а при hidden в visiblly выдает ошибку, как это поправить?
0 votes3 answers -
Вытягивание данных с URL
У меня есть вопрос.Я полный ноль в javascript.Пожалуйста,подскажите как сделать такое.Надо вытянуть из ссылки типа http://www.url.ru?page=index значение index.
0 votes7 answers -
Подключение таблицы стилей в зависимости от разркшения экрана
Не работает следующий сценарий < script type="text/javascript"> var userAgent = navigator.userAgent.toLowerCase(); var height=0;var width=0; if (self.screen) { // for NN4 and IE4 width = screen.width height = screen.height } { if (width<=1024 && height<=768) { document.writeln("<link rel=\"stylesheet\" type=\"text/css\" href=\"newpoint_8.css\" >") } else { document.writeln("<link rel=\"stylesheet\" type=\"text/css\" href=\"newpoint.css\" >") } } </script>
0 votes3 answers -
Подключение таблицы стилей в зависимости от разркшения экрана
Не работает следующий сценарий <script type="text/javascript"> var userAgent = navigator.userAgent.toLowerCase(); var height=0;var width=0; if (self.screen) { // for NN4 and IE4 width = screen.width height = screen.height } { if (width<=1024 && height<=768) { document.writeln("<link rel=\"stylesheet\" type=\"text/css\" href=\"newpoint_8.css\" >") } else { document.writeln("<link rel=\"stylesheet\" type=\"text/css\" href=\"newpoint.css\" >") } } </script>
0 votes1 answer -
Выделение текста
Доброго всем времени суток! Мне необходимо, чтобы по клику на ячейку таблицы её содержимое выделялось и копировалось в буфер обмена (ну или хотя бы просто выделялось, если скопировать не представляется возможным). Как такое можно организовать?
0 votes2 answers